Definitions from Wiktionary (homonym)
▸ noun: (loosely) A word that sounds or is spelled the same as another word (but not necessarily both).
▸ noun: (semantics, strictly) A word that both sounds and is spelled the same as another word.
▸ noun: (taxonomy) A name for a taxon that is identical in spelling to another name that belongs to a different taxon.
